You may notice a little more pink about Kyabram in the month of May, and here’s why.
For May, the team at Kyabram Bakers Delight have been fundraising for the annual Breast Cancer Awareness Australia campaign.
This year, they intend to raise $20,000 for the BCNA campaign, but to do so they need the community’s support.
On Thursday, May 8, the team were a vision of pink – pink hats, pink tutus, pink boas – all to raise crucial funds for breast cancer.
It was one of two of their fundraising days, with the other set to take place from 11am to 1pm on Thursday, May 15, with the Kyabram Lions handling the sausage sizzle, kindly provided by Farm Fresh Meats.
Kyabram franchise owners Vince and Liza Curtis have been selling baked goods to the community for 22 years and have been the masterminds behind the store’s passionate Pink Bun campaign.
Since 2000, Bakers Delight has partnered with BCNA and raised over $25 million for the cause.
